Our Stump Grinding Services Process
We begin by assessing the tree stump, surrounding area, and access routes for equipment. Site-specific considerations, underground services, proximity to structures, and surface protection are identified.
The stump grinder is positioned safely, and grinding proceeds systematically, reducing the stump to chips below ground level.
Root flares extending beyond the main stump are ground where accessible and necessary. Debris, wood chips, and soil mixture are either removed from the site or can be used as mulch or to fill the resulting hollow. The area is raked level, and we discuss reinstatement options if you're proceeding directly to re-turfing or planting.
Stump Grinding FAQs
How deep can stumps be ground?
We typically grind 250mm to 400mm below surface level, which allows re-turfing or replanting over the top. Deeper grinding is possible if required for building foundations or drainage runs. Grinding depth is discussed during consultation based on your intended use of the area. Transparent quotes include grinding to the agreed depth without hidden extras.
Can stump grinding be done in confined or narrow spaces?
Yes. We offer narrow access stump grinding using compact equipment that can pass through standard garden gates. Access is assessed during consultation so the most practical method can be planned.
What happens to the wood chips after grinding?
Wood chips can be removed from site or left for use as mulch or to help fill the stump hollow. Disposal preferences are discussed upfront and included clearly within the quote.
How soon can I replant or re-turf after stump grinding?
Re-turfing or planting can take place immediately once the hollow is filled and levelled. Some settling may occur, which can be topped up later if required.
Will stump grinding damage surrounding surfaces?
Protective measures are used where required to prevent damage to lawns, paving, or nearby structures. Grinding is controlled to minimise disruption to surrounding areas.
Can you grind stumps close to buildings or boundaries?
Yes, provided access and safety considerations allow. Each situation is assessed individually, and safe working distances are discussed before work begins.

Client Advice
Discuss what you plan to do afterwards
Check whether stones or debris may be present
Tell the provider if you know of concrete, metal, old fencing, stones or other buried material around the stump. Hidden objects can affect how stump grinding work is approached and may only become apparent once the area is exposed.
Ask how unexpected obstructions would be handled if they are discovered during the job.
Understand the full cost
Ask what is included within the stump grinding price and whether factors such as stump size, quantity, access and disposal affect the quotation. Check whether VAT is included where applicable and whether foreseeable additional charges have been identified.
Comparing the complete scope of work gives you a better basis for assessing different providers.
Check for underground services
Tell the tree surgeon about any known electricity cables, water pipes, drainage, irrigation or other underground services near the stump. Ask how potential services will be considered before grinding begins.
Where their location is uncertain, appropriate checks may be necessary rather than assuming the ground around the stump is clear.
Ask how your property will be protected
Stump grinding involves powered machinery and can produce loose material around the working area. Ask how nearby lawns, planting, windows, vehicles and other property will be considered while the work takes place.
Discussing vulnerable areas beforehand helps establish what preparation or protection may be appropriate for the particular site.
Confirm suitable insurance cover
Ask whether the provider holds suitable public liability insurance for the proposed stump grinding work. Insurance does not guarantee workmanship, but it can provide reassurance if accidental damage or injury occurs during the job.
If insurance is important to your decision, ask what cover applies and whether appropriate evidence can be provided.
